"These devices have gained an important part of several homes these days. Many people have begun using air purifiers because they assist in keeping the indoor air healthy and free of pollutants. One common question that most rookies have, however, is whether they can keep the air purifier on 24/7. This article aims to explore this topic in detail.

Firstly, it is crucial to know what an air purifier does. Simply put, an air purifier removes impurities from the air, hence removing all dangerous particles, allergens, pet dander, and toxins. It assists in maintaining a healthy indoor environment which is good for those with allergies or asthma.

Now, can you keep it on 24/7? The response is yes, you could. Most air purifiers are meant for 24/7 operation. Indeed, keeping them run uninterrupted can assist in maintaining a consistent air quality level. But, this does not mean that there aren't any downsides to running an air purifier all day.

Like any electrical appliance, constant operation of an air purifier could result in higher electricity bills. Additionally, it could potentially wear-out the filters faster, which implies you may need to replace them more often.

Considering the pros and cons, it is important that you evaluate the needs and environment prior to deciding. If you live in a region with extremely high pollution levels or if someone in the house has severe allergies or asthma, running the air purifier 24/7 might be a good decision. On the other hand, if the air quality in your environment is mostly good, it may be best to switch the air purifier only when necessary.

Remember, every household scenario is unique, and there's no 'one-size-fits-all' answer. In conclusion, consult the product manual or contact the manufacturer for specific advice regarding running your air purifier.
